Market Overview:
The global household cleaners market size reached US$ 35.7 Billion in 2022. Looking forward, IMARC Group expects the market to reach US$ 46.0 Billion by 2028, exhibiting a growth rate (CAGR) of 4.2% during 2023-2028.
Household cleaners refer to various chemicals and cleaning solutions that are used for removing dirt, germs and other contaminants from soft and hard surfaces at home. They include abrasive, non-abrasive and specialty cleaners, bleaches, disinfectants, hard water stain removers and other ammonia- and baking soda-based products. These products are effective against dust, clay, oil, grease, soap scum, hard water marks, limescale, mold and mildew. They are commonly available in the packaging of triggered sprays, aerosol cans and in-pump actuated bottles and can aid in maintaining personal health and hygiene in the household.

Increasing awareness regarding personal hygiene and cleanliness in residential and commercial spaces on account of the spread of the coronavirus disease (COVID-19) represents one of the key factors driving the growth of the market. In line with this, there is a growing preference for specialized cleaners that can be used on glass, mirrored surfaces, stainless steel and wood. Furthermore, the rising demand for environment-friendly and sustainable household products is also providing a boost to the market growth. Household cleaners are usually manufactured using cleaning agents, such as alkalis, acids, surfactants and degreases, which may have a detrimental effect on health upon prolonged exposure. Hence, product manufacturers are using natural and organic ingredients, such as vegetable oils, cornstarch, alcohol, baking soda, oxygen bleach, washing soda and citrus solvents, which is creating a positive outlook for the market. Other factors, including significant infrastructural development resulting in an increasing number of residential projects, coupled with rapid urbanization, rising disposable incomes and changing lifestyles of the consumers, are projected to drive the market further.
